Built In Bookshelves Installation in Frederick, MD
Built-in bookshelves installation services involve creating custom shelving units that are integrated directly into the walls of a home, often in living rooms, offices, or bedrooms. These projects typically include designing and constructing shelves that maximize space and complement the interior decor, providing both functional storage and aesthetic appeal.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ance their room’s organization, showcase collections, or add architectural interest to a space, with options ranging from simple open shelving to more elaborate built-in units with cabinets or lighting features.
Before requesting built-in bookshelves installation, property owners generally want to understand the scope of the project, including the materials used, the design options available, and how the shelves will fit within the existing space. Clarifying measurements, style preferences, and any additional features such as lighting or decorative panels can help ensure the finished result aligns with the homeowner’s vision. It is also helpful to consider how the installation will impact nearby furniture or architectural elements to facilitate a smooth and seamless integration.

Built In Bookshelves Installation Questions
What types of built-in bookshelves are available for installation? There are various styles, including traditional, modern, and custom designs, to complement different interior décors.
Can built-in bookshelves be installed in any room? Yes, they can be added to living rooms, bedrooms, home offices, and other suitable spaces with proper measurements and planning.
What should property owners consider before installing built-in bookshelves? It's important to assess wall space, structural integrity, and desired design features to ensure a seamless fit and aesthetic appeal.
Are built-in bookshelves suitable for holding heavy or large items? Yes, they are designed to support substantial weight, making them ideal for books, decorative objects, and other items.
